>>>> 1. I have a CNC machine at work so I guess I could check this but
>>>> g-code has different flavors and mine users an odd one (Fanuc 0M) so
>>>> there might be issues there. My point is having the machine is not all
>>>> it is cracked up to be.
>>>> 2. Linuxcnc has an emulator. It was created originally by NIST to
>>>> serve as a platform for checking gcode standards. We should adopt it
>>>> for testing.
>>>> http://www.linuxcnc.org/
>>>> 3. I know the feature is there and people will not like this but why
>>>> is pcb exporting g-code in the first place? There are a lot of gerber
>>>> to cnc conversion tools now.
